Output bbfe14326757eb302bf5edad6afaf938702bfa526afeebb4c0a44e19b8201ad4:1

value
650000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aff980bb09732665da844a8d2cb66528179eae5 OP_EQUAL
address
3HHAz8dfKBt4YAEXwChf3ERnRRv8baMaHP
transaction
bbfe14326757eb302bf5edad6afaf938702bfa526afeebb4c0a44e19b8201ad4
confirmations
42192
spent
true